January 10, 1910: What happened on that day?


Here's what happened on January 10, 1910:

  • First International Air Meet in the United States The inaugural international aviation exhibition was held in Los Angeles, marking a significant milestone in early 20th-century aerospace development. This event showcased cutting-edge aircraft technology and attracted aviation pioneers from around the world, helping to popularize the emerging field of powered flight.
  • United Kingdom Parliamentary Elections The United Kingdom Parliament was dissolved, initiating a two-week electoral process beginning January 15. This democratic transition represented the ongoing political evolution of the British parliamentary system in the early 20th century.
  • Death of Chief Charlo Chief Charlo, the 79-year-old leader of the Bitterroot Salish Indian tribe, passed away after serving as tribal chief from 1870 to 1910. His leadership spanned a critical period of Native American history marked by significant cultural and territorial challenges.
  • Lunt-Fontanne Theater Opens in New York City The historic Globe Theater (later known as the Lunt-Fontanne Theater) opened at 205 W 46th Street in New York City's vibrant Broadway district. This venue would become an important cultural landmark in the theatrical landscape of Manhattan.
